Re: ProLiant ML350 G6 - iLO2 Won't boot to Virtual Media

$
0
0

I just had this exact same issue. Disabling the external USB ports fixed the issue as well.

Reboot server

Press F9 for bios/setup

System Settings

USB

Disable External USB

 

Reboot and now working!!

Welcome to the forums. It's best to post a new topic when you have a question. This thread is almost 5 years old.

 

 

To answer your question.   You put disks in an array, and then create logical drives within that array. You can create a new array and logical drive for the new disks, or you can expand the current array and add another logical drive using the free space.  In your case it is probably easier to create another array and then create a new logical drive within the new array

Ken Krubsack wrote:

scharchouf,

So, if I'm reading this correctly, SPP 2013.02 directly to 2014.02 is not a supported upgrade path?

Ken

From the information I've gotten from the SPP team, you can go from any version to the latest. There is no requirement to do a version to version upgrade.
